ONE DAY ONLY! WALK WITH LITTLE AMAL IN HOUSTON! This internationally celebrated 12-foot-tall puppet depicting a 10-year-old Syrian refugee girl is touring the United States in an epic 6,000-mile journey as a global symbol of human rights, especially those of refugees. Learn more at https://www.walkwithamal.org.
3:30 PM to 5:30 PM “Finding My Team: Little Amal Visits Gulfton” at Burnett Bayland Park (6000 Chimney Rock Rd., Houston 77081). Organized by DiverseWorks, performances by local artists and neighborhood groups in Gulfton, called the “Ellis Island” of Houston.
6:30 PM to 8:30 PM “Light My Way: Little Amal Visits Third Ward” at Project Row Houses (2519 Holman St., Houston 77004) and Emancipation Park (3018 Emancipation Ave., Houston 77004). Organized by The Ensemble Theatre Houston, this community walk starts across from Project Row Houses and ends at Emancipation Park. It is also presented in partnership with Project Row Houses, Community Artist Collective, Urban Souls, U.S. Dream Academy and S.H.A.P.E. Community Center.
